What Happens at the End of New Year's Killer?
The heroes of the picture - poets, composers, sponsors and murderers - come together at the House of Culture. Some - to celebrate the New Year, a killer nicknamed Violinist - to remove the businessman Kishechnikov, and Kostya from the sanitary epidemiological station - to send to eternal rest the dog Moo-moo. Such an accumulation of people in one place inevitably leads to confusion ...
